Marks
"Lilian Miller Oriental Woodcuts" stamped in green ink below the image in the lower right. "15 1/2 x 22" written in pencil below the image in the lower right (just off-center).
Medium
Colored ink on paper; woodblock print.
Object Description
Modern Japanese-style color woodblock print of a waterfall flowing over rocks. Rainbow colored foliage is growing in areas between the rocks.
